41 # include	"mille.h"
42 
43 /*
44  * @(#)types.c	1.1 (Berkeley) 4/1/82
45  */
46 
47 int
48 is_repair(card)
49 	CARD	card;
50 {
51 	return card == C_GAS || card == C_SPARE ||
52 	    card == C_REPAIRS || card == C_INIT;
53 }
54 
55 int
56 safety(card)
57 	CARD	card;
58 {
59 	switch (card) {
60 	  case C_EMPTY:
61 	  case C_GAS:
62 	  case C_GAS_SAFE:
63 		return C_GAS_SAFE;
64 	  case C_FLAT:
65 	  case C_SPARE:
66 	  case C_SPARE_SAFE:
67 		return C_SPARE_SAFE;
68 	  case C_CRASH:
69 	  case C_REPAIRS:
70 	  case C_DRIVE_SAFE:
71 		return C_DRIVE_SAFE;
72 	  case C_GO:
73 	  case C_STOP:
74 	  case C_RIGHT_WAY:
75 	  case C_LIMIT:
76 	  case C_END_LIMIT:
77 		return C_RIGHT_WAY;
78 	}
79 	errx(1, "safety() failed; please submit bug report.");
80 	/* NOTREACHED */
81 }
